S project) Dear Parent/Guardian or 18 year and above student: The student teacher in your child s classroom is a participant the edTPA (Teacher Performance Assessment) for teacher candidates conducted by The University of Illinois at Chicago (UIC) and Stanford University for a twenty- - state consortium overseen by Stanford University, the American Association of Colleges of Teacher Education, and the Council of Chief State School Officers. This assessment is required by the Illinois St.

How to fill out the IL EdTPA Student Release Form online

The IL EdTPA Student Release Form is an essential document for parents or guardians of minor students, as well as for students aged 18 or older, involved in the edTPA assessment. This guide will walk you through the process of filling out the form online, ensuring that you understand each section and can provide the necessary permissions for participation.

Follow the steps to fill out the IL EdTPA Student Release Form online

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to obtain the IL EdTPA Student Release Form and open it in the designated editor.
  2. Begin by entering the student’s name in the specified field. Ensure that the name is spelled correctly as it appears on official documents.
  3. Next, fill in the name of the school and the classroom teacher. Accurate details help in identifying the relevant context for the permissions granted.
  4. Provide your address in the addressed section to confirm your identity as the parent or legal guardian.
  5. Select the appropriate permission box corresponding to your choices regarding video recordings and the use of your child's materials. Make sure to check the box that aligns with your decision.
  6. If you are the parent or guardian, sign the form in the designated signature line. Ensure your signature is clear and matches your printed name.
  7. Date the form using the format of month, day, and year. This indicates when the permission was granted.
  8. If the student is 18 or older, they should complete their section by signing and dating the form, confirming understanding regarding their performance and permission.
  9. Finally, complete the date of birth field if applicable. Once all sections are filled out, save the changes, and download, print, or share the completed form as needed.

In Illinois, college students are required to take a teacher performance assessment test known as edTPA to get their license.

The Professional Educator License can be issued without student teaching with no stipulations. This requirement is up to each institution to decide.

Scores are reported within 3 weeks of submission of the edTPA electronic portfolio. Each portfolio is scored individually on a range from 1-5. There is no minimum score for individual rubrics, but Teacher Candidates should aim to achieve a score of 3-4 on each to ensure they earn the minimum cut score of 35.

edTPA (educational Teacher Performance Assessment) is a national performance based assessment currently being implemented in 694 educator preparation programs in 38 states and the District of Columbia.

The edTPA has been eliminated through August 31, 2025. SB 1488 was signed into law August 4, 2023, and is now PA 103-0488. This law eliminates the edTPA immediately and through August 31, 2025. The edTPA is no longer required for in-state program completers or out-of-state applicants.

edTPA Update On August 4, 2023, Governor Pritzker approved Public Act 103-0488 which establishes that no candidate completing a teacher preparation program is required to pass a teacher performance assessment through August 31, 2025.

Illinois is working towards overcoming the teaching shortage in schools by removing the often-criticized edTPA requirement for education programs.

Senate Bill 1488, filed by Bennett, would waive the edTPA requirement through August 31, 2025. The legislation would also create the Teacher Performance Assessment Task Force, which would be tasked with developing a new evaluation system for teaching students.
